OFS Credit Company Provides November 2025 Net Asset Value Update
Businesswire· 2025-12-12 22:00
Core Insights - OFS Credit Company, Inc. has announced an estimated net asset value (NAV) per share of its common stock to be between $5.01 and $5.11 as of November 30, 2025, which is subject to change based on future evaluations [1] - The company primarily invests in collateralized loan obligation (CLO) equity and debt securities, aiming to generate current income and capital appreciation [3] Financial Condition - The NAV estimate is unaudited and does not reflect the company's comprehensive financial condition for the month ending November 30, 2025, and may differ from future NAV estimates [1] - The financial condition and results of operations may be significantly affected by various factors, including interest rate changes, inflation, geopolitical tensions, and economic instability [1] Company Overview - OFS Credit is a non-diversified, externally managed closed-end management investment company, with its investment activities managed by OFS Capital Management, LLC [3] - The company is head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, with additional offices in New York and Los Angeles [3]

OFS Credit Company Announces Financial Results for the Third Fiscal Quarter 2025
Businesswire· 2025-09-12 12:00
Core Insights - OFS Credit Company, Inc. reported a net investment income (NII) of $6.1 million, or $0.22 per common share, for the fiscal quarter ended July 31, 2025, representing an increase from the previous NII of $5.2 million [1] Financial Performance - The NII for the third quarter reflects a positive growth trend, indicating improved financial performance compared to the prior period [1]
